Don't be put off by the sense from the website that this is the poor relation to the Classic Dolomites - it's anything but that! Quite the contrary I'd say. And don't decide on the basis of the comments about the hotel or food. Hotel Laurino was a really nice place to stay - it was great being in a town and being able to go for a stroll or drink in the evening, the rooms were lovely and impeccably clean, the staff were super and nothing was too much trouble. I agree with the reviews about the food - it's pretty average and a bit bland but the location, facilities and staff more than compensated. And there was buckets of food so it certainly wasn't a case of going hungry. Anyway save space for mid-morning and lunch at the refuges - they were fantastic.

The Val di Fassa is actually 5 valleys or areas – and with the benefit of the organisation of the guides and the weather allowing – you can experience a real variety of walking in only a week. On our trip we had pretty good weather so did some ridge walking, some walking around the huge limestone pillars looking out to other peaks, along balcony routes, through some great flower meadows/rock garden type places – and heading over some Cols with great surprising views and panoramas as the reward.
The leaders were Eric and Albert. They modified the walks to ensure we best utilised the weather - so we did the high level walks on the sunniest days rather than risking losing the views. They both have a good sense of humour.
There is a choice of menu every night - read the Italian as well as the English as sometimes the translation is a bit strange.Take small Euro denominations for the hutsProsecco was a good price at the hotel in Moena
